Just don't rush him... you want him to absorb all his yolk first... ducklings take a long time, so try not to worry... if it keeps making a 'yawning' motion, that means it's still absorbing yolk... once it starts peeping strongly and struggling a lot, that shows when it's close to ready...
 
Ok so its nearly been 48 hours since i first found it and heard it peeping, how long should i wait before intervening?
 
48 hrs is just an avg time frame and only from first pip... can't say when to help without knowing how it looks... do you still see veins? Is it peeping or just yawning? Any struggling?
 
its peeps about every 5 mins it doesnt seem to struggle with any force just like wrigle around to get comfortable. the mebrane seems to be drying out a bit despite the vaseline and humid environment.

Looks like he's not quite ready yet... the membrane is separating from the shell cuz it's drying out... go ahead and spread some more vaseline on it, all around the parts not covered by shell...

Is he peeping or yawning?
 
I think maybe both, he peeps and then sometimes just opens his mouth with no sound, is that yawning?
 
Yep, that's the yawning... that is what they do when they're still absorbing yolk... so definitely not ready yet... just be patient... ducklings love to teach us patience, lol... :)
